FIM Woman Arabic Countries

27th May 2022 by Motorcycleminds Leave a Comment

The FIM (Federation Internationale de Motocyclisme) launched on - Friday 20th May 2022 -  what it says is a historical and special campaign to give visibility to the women in motorcycling in Arabic countries. The campaign which is based on this year´s International Women´s Day theme “Break the Bias” the FIM Women in Motorcycling Commission (CFM) wants to highlight that women all over the world are riding motorcycles and are being active in motorcycling activities. ACEM – Freedom On Two Wheels

23rd February 2022 by Motorcycleminds Leave a Comment

Europe - The European Association of Motorcycle Manufacturers (ACEM) who represent the manufacturers of mopeds, motorcycles, three-wheelers and quadricycles (L-category vehicles) in Europe launched recently a position paper regarding - Motorcycle leisure, tourism, sports and related activities. ACEM say that, "Motorcycles are not only used to commute to and around urban areas prone to heavy traffic, but also for leisure and tourism purposes. Breathtaking Roads – The Devil’s Beeftub

12th July 2019 by Motorcycleminds Leave a Comment

Scotland - Breathtaking Roads - The Devil’s Beeftub - In June 2018 we highlighted and featured a series of short films showcasing Scotland’s breath-taking motorcycle routes. This was part of a motorcycle safety campaign in the Live Fast, Die Old Breathtaking Roads series, which focused on Scottish riders and those visitors from beyond Scotland’s borders. The campaign highlighted the top risk areas for riders - bends, junctions and overtaking - in a bid to help reduce fatalities on Scotland’s roads. Motorbike Relay Across The World

21st February 2019 by Motorcycleminds 1 Comment

Global - 14,000+ Women Await the Start of the First Female Motorbike Relay Across The World as ‘Women Riders World Relay’ marks the launch on International Women's Day weekend’. London UK - What started as an idea to attempt a relay around the world led by women on motorbikes that founder, Hayley Bell, shared on social media in late August last year, has snowballed into a movement spanning over 100 countries across the world. Sikh Helmet Exemption Fulfilled Canada

15th October 2018 by Motorcycleminds 3 Comments

Via Sikh Motorcycle Club of Ontario

Canada – Ontario – The province of Ontario in Canada is joining the provinces of Alberta, Manitoba and British Columbia in allowing an exemption from motorcycle helmet wearing for Sikh motorcyclists. Ride To Work Or Nowhere In Particular!

15th June 2018 by Motorcycleminds 2 Comments

Ride To Work - Monday 18th June is the International Motorcycle and Scooter Ride To Work Day which is now in its 27th year to promote the use of motorcycles and scooters for personal transport. First started in the United States as a non-profit advocacy organization, Ride To Work has expanded in recent years to the United Kingdom as a motorcycle industry campaign, initiated by the Motorcycle Industry Association.
